Kikuchi-Fujimoto disease coexisted with Sjogren’s syndrome

Authors: Mehmet Soy, Hande Peynirci, Selçuk Bilgi, Mustafa Kemal Adali, Servet Güresci

Published in: Clinical Rheumatology | Issue 4/2007

Login to get access

Abstract

Here we described a case of primary Sjogren’s syndrome that coexisted with Kikuchi-Fujimoto disease.
